PM praises winning Thai cultural troupes
BANGKOK, November 1 (TNA) - Prime Minister General Prayut Chan-ocha has praised winning Thai cultural youth troupes for bringing fame to the nation and asked them to conserve and sustain the national identity and heritages.
The prime minister made the remarks when six Thai youth troupes who have won contemporary and international arts and cultural competitions, led by Thai Culture Minister Vira Rojpojchanarat paid a courtesy call on him at Bangkok's Government House on October 31.
The prime minister said that the Thai government will organize more arts and cultural competitions in all regions nationwide, aimed to not only promote and uphold the country's arts and cultural identity and heritages, but also create and distribute income to provincial areas for the sake of reduced disparity in social and economic conditions among the Thai people of all levels and ages and for national economic growth and development beneficial to the Thai citizens in all regions more fairly.
According to the Thai premier, the objectives have been included in the human resource development plan under the government's present 20-year national development strategies, covering the promotion and support of different talents of people and the adoption of advanced technologies into the country to keep pace with the globalization and and to bring about income security to the Thai nationals.
The six winning Thai youth arts and cultural troupes include the Nataya Bangkok traditional Thai puppet team and the Suan Phlu Chorus Band, as well as those of the College of Dramatic Arts, the CSTD (Thailand), the ATID Society and Suranaree Wittaya School. (TNA)
